Regarded as a popular type of assessment to test students' knowledge, quiz have a tendency of increasing student's motivation and potential due to its informal, fast and easy to administer nature. It is also deemed as an efficient tool to administer response regarding comprehension of topics taught. This article discusses the practice of quiz as an assessment tool in testing learning outcomes through the results of literature review. Previous studies have shown that quizzes could be conducted to assess learning achievement in the form of score or training practice. The diversity of methods and types of quizzes was put forth to evaluate the learning outcomes of students not only on paper but also online. However, the design of quiz was not explicitly stated as the courses and learning objectives are diversified. Hence, this article has suggested some guidance to teachers in designing a more effective and systematic form of quizzes according to the needs and objectives stipulated.
